Transaction 51ea02bd58ed7188acc1e5423a1404aa1eb3c2a56a83b02bc870e436e039567d
1 Input
2 Outputs
- 51ea02bd58ed7188acc1e5423a1404aa1eb3c2a56a83b02bc870e436e039567d:0
- 51ea02bd58ed7188acc1e5423a1404aa1eb3c2a56a83b02bc870e436e039567d:1
value 2886959
address 32WeRZXTYCPLVJaSpyfWDSgQBDrvqYvjvb
value 542386
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c